An XSS vulnerability exists in the banners.php page of PHP-Fusion 9.03.50. This can be exploited because the only security measure used against XSS is the stripping of SCRIPT tags. A malicious actor can use HTML event handlers to run JavaScript instead of using SCRIPT tags.

If an attacker can control a script that is executed in the victim's browser, then they can typically fully compromise that user. Amongst other things, the attacker can: Perform any action within the application that the user can perform. View any information that the user is able to view. Modify any information that the user is able to modify. Initiate interactions with other application users, including malicious attacks, that will appear to originate from the initial victim user.
